Property Preservation Certification

Property preservation contractors can pursue certification through organizations such as the Society of Independent Representatives. Certification is not mandatory in the industry, but SIR notes that many companies prefer to hire certified contractors for property preservation jobs.

  1. Features

    • The property preservation certification exam offered by SIR is Web-based and consists of 150 multiple-choice questions. The exam must be taken within 24 hours of registration. Test takers who receive a score of 70 percent or better are qualified to use the Certified Property Preservation Specialist designation.

    Requirements

    • There are no mandatory prerequisites for taking a property preservation certification exam. However, SIR recommends that contractors with less than 10 years experience take a training class, which covers topics including winterizing a home and the tools used on the job.

    Benefits

    • Certification gives property preservation contractors a way to distinguish themselves from service providers who lack certification, training or formal experience in the field.
